    I-League Committee meeting 14th October 2011 Decisions

    1318598397I-league%20Committee%20meeting.JPG


    The I-League Committee Meeting took place at All India Football Federation Headquarters, ‘Football House’ on October 14, 2011. The meeting was chaired by AIFF Senior Vice-President Mr. Subrata Dutta in the absence of AIFF President Mr. Praful Patel and Sajjan Jindal, Chairman I-League Committee.

    The four-and-a-half hour long meeting took place in a cordial atmosphere where all members present contributed and extended their co-operation to arrive at solutions on each and every issue raised. The meeting which was attended by I-League members comprising of Club Representatives, Executive Committee members and CEO, I-League Mr. Sunando Dhar, reached upon the following decisions unanimously.

    i. It was decided that the Functional Committees will have representation from I-League Clubs.
    ii. The Committee stayed convinced on the decision earlier taken by the Executive Committee that AIFF’s Developmental Team Pailan Arrows won’t be relegated from the I-League.
    iii. The Committee clarified to the Clubs that it’s their responsibility to organise their respective Home Matches. The Clubs stay free to tie-up with either an Event Management Company or the State Association.
    iv. The demand of the Clubs to enhance the organisational subsidy to Rs. 1 lakh would be circulated to the members of the Executive Committee whereupon a decision would be reached.
    v. Allowances towards Boarding and Lodging for the I-League Teams and Match Officials have been raised by 15 percent.
    vi. The Clubs also requested IMG Reliance (AIFF’s Marketing Partners) to give them more Marketing Opportunities for the enhancement of their revenue earning.
    vii. The Clubs have been given the permission to take on ground sponsor activation rights, eg, presence of cheer leaders, fans meet and greet player before a match, etc. They have also been allowed branding of Bibs of ball-boys, stretcher bearers and photographers.
    viii. Some adjustments have been made in the I-League Calendar to accommodate the following matches:
    a. International Friendlies against Malaysia on Novmeber 13 and 16, 2011.
    b. International Friendly against Zambia on November 29, 2011.
    c. SAFF Cup from December 2 to 11, 2011.
    d. Match against South Africa in Johannesburg on January 7, 2012.
    e. Match against Bayern Munich in New Delhi on January 10, 2012.
    ix. It was decided that Clubs would be allowed to register players till the end of the second transfer window, February 15, 2012.
    x. It was also decided that a Core-Committee would be constituted by AIFF from the members of the I-League Committee with five representatives each from Clubs and Executive Committee members to address various issues of I-League as and when required during the course of the tournament.

    Although it was strenuous meeting all members were happy about the decisions taken and the Chairman thanked and appreciated all the members for their co-operation and support.

    Goan Clubs to engage in merchandise sales in Stadium

    Margao, Oct 19 (PTI) All the four I-League clubs will organise their respective matches this year in coordination with the Goa Football Association when the I-League kick starts from October 22.

    Talking to media at a press conference, the President of GFA, Shrinivas Dempo said in all, 52 matches of the I-League will be held in Goa.
    This year the league will be a unique one and the enthusiasm in the club is phenomeonal.
    All the four clubs namely Salgaocar SC, Dempo SC, Churchill Brothers and Sporting Clube de Goa will be organising their respective matches in co-ordination with the GFA and have chalked out plans to entertain the crowd during the match.

    In order to attract more crowd community base activities will be held. Plans are also afloat for product merchandise and a lot of entertainment to keep the fans more eco-friendly, said Shrivinas.

    CCTV cameras will be installed in the stadium to detect misbehaviour during matches, which will start at 4 pm except during the live coverage, when it will begin at 3.30 pm.

    All matches will be held at Jawaharlal Nehru Stadium, Margao except the match between Dempo v/s Pallain Arrows which will be held at Tilak ground , Vasco on November 6, where Dempo team has objected to playing because of bad ground.
    The practice ground for the playing teams are Cuncolim, Raia, Assolna and Cansaulium.

    Elaborate arrangements have been made for parking of the cars and two wheelers. The ticket for the match is priced at Rs 30. While the season pass will cost Rs 750.
